Just for the heck of it, I looked at using the nwa.com multi city option in Jan 2003. Using a routing YWG/LAX via MSP, LAX/DTW then DTW/YWG via MSP I saw a fare of $542.71,
I used Jan 10 to 15 so there would be a Saturday night stay.
This means you go to LAX, wait a few hours, red eye to DTW, a few days in DTW, DTW back to YWG via MSP. You can play around with this function using your required dates to see what works best.
Generally If I want to rack up miles I go from ORD/MSP/LAX on Saturday afternoon, have a nice dinner at Encounters located in the LAX theme building, take the red eye around 1:30 am LAX/MSP then MSP/ORD Sunday am. With a 14 day advance purchase, and this qualifies for a Saturday night stay even though its only a few hours, the fares have been around $200.00.
